Product Description

by Rowan Everhart (Author)

In Tales from the Cryptocurrency: How Digital Money is Changing Finance, Rowan Everhart takes you on a deep dive into the transformative world of digital currencies. From Bitcoin's revolutionary beginnings to the evolution of decentralized finance (DeFi) and the promise of financial inclusion, this book provides a comprehensive exploration of the technological, economic, and societal implications of cryptocurrencies. Each chapter unpacks critical topics, including blockchain technology, regulatory challenges, cybersecurity, international remittances, and more. Through insightful case studies, historical analysis, and forward-looking perspectives, Everhart navigates the complex intersection of cryptocurrency and traditional finance. Whether you're an investor, tech enthusiast, or curious newcomer, this book offers an engaging and thought-provoking guide to understanding the rapidly evolving world of digital money and its far-reaching impact.
